Table 2.
In vitro cell-free binding assays
Compound | IC50 (nM)1 | Ki (nM)2 |
---|---|---|
SPEP-1 # | 500 | 115.5 |
SPEP-2 | - | - |
SPEP-3 | - | - |
SPEP-4 # | 300 | 69 |
SPEP-5*# | 70 | 16 |
SPEP-6 # | 100 | 23 |
SPEP-9 # | 100 | 23 |
SPEP-10*# | 26 | 6 |
SPEP-11 | 300 | 69 |
SPEP-12 | 200 | 46 |
SPEP-13 | 100 | 23 |
SPEP-19 | 200 | 46 |
SPEP-21 # | 500 | 115 |
SPEP-22 # | 700 | 162 |
SPEP-23 # | 20 | 4 |
SPEP-24*# | 5 | 1 |
SPEP-25 # | 200 | 46 |
SPEP-26*# | 30 | 7 |
SPEP-27* | 50 | 11 |
SPEP-29 | 800 | 185 |
SPEP-35 | 500 | 115 |
SPEP-36* | 75 | 17 |
SPEP-38 | 200 | 46 |
SPEP-41* | 40 | 9 |
SPEP-42* | 50 | 11 |
SPEP-43* | 25 | 6 |
HGSF-1*# | 5 | 1 |
HGSF-2*# | 2 | 0.5 |
1IC50 calculated as the concentration required to compete 50% of [3H] MB binding. -, no competition
2Ki = IC50 of the compound/(1 + Conc. of MB in the assay/Kd of MB3)
3Kd of MB is 1.5 nM [49]
*Compounds that were selected for cell culture inhibition assay (see Table 3)
#Kinetic binding assays are provided in Supplemental Data 1, for selected compounds
